What is the difference between mountain range and mountain system?

A mountain range is a series of connected mountains, while a mountain system includes multiple mountain ranges, along with valleys, rivers, and other geographical features in the same region. Mountain systems are larger and more complex than mountain ranges.

Between what two mountain ranges is the Deccan Plateau located?

The Deccan Plateau is located between the Western Ghats and the Eastern Ghats mountain ranges in India.


How can you compare and contrast a mountain range and a mountain system?

A mountain range is a series of mountains that have the same general structure and shape. The different mountain ranges in a region make up a mountain system.Mountain Ranges and Mountain systems in a long, connected chain both form a larger unit called a mountain belt.
